    #15
    Hello All,

    I noticed there were some concerns on the boards as to whether or not the email notification around the Checkmate settlement is legit. It is in fact a legitimate notice and you should also be getting a notice via snail mail.

    If you have any questions call the number referenced in the notice or take a look at the announcement here: http://yhoo.client.shareholder.com/ReleaseDetail.cfm?ReleaseID=202354.

    Hope this clears things up for you.
